Weekly COVID-19 Update For Cleveland Heights: ZIP Code Counts
New COVID-19 cases continue to pile up locally.
CLEVELAND HEIGHTS, OH — There have been more than 1,800 COVID-19 cases associated with a Cleveland Heights ZIP code, according to the Ohio Department of Health.
The 44118 ZIP Code has been home to 1,808 COVID-19 cases since the pandemic began. That's up nearly 200 cases from last week.
Another ZIP code which touches Cleveland Heights, 44121, has had 1,606 COVID-19 cases among residents. That's up from 1,489 last week.

The Ohio Department of Health confirmed its fewest new COVID-19 cases in 24 hours on Wednesday, though health officials said laboratories were battling technical issues that may have artificially deflated the count.
While new COVID-19 cases may be on the decline, deaths and hospitalizations related to the virus continue to surge. If cases remain on the decline, it could be a week or more before other metrics begin to decline in Ohio.

COVID-19 vaccinations began this week in Ohio. Gov. Mike DeWine believes Ohio will receive approximately 660,000 COVID-19 vaccines in December and another 660,000 vaccines in January.
